Mumbai, April 16 -- Mumbai Indians will be without senior batsman Rohit Sharma for a couple of matches, skipper Hardik Pandya confirmed, even as Punjab Kings won the toss and elected to bowl first in their IPL clash here on Thursday.
Hardik said Mumbai would have preferred to bowl first too but termed it a "good toss to lose", stressing the need to convert key moments into match-winning passages.
"We would have loved to bowl first as well, but yeah, good toss to lose. Time to play some good cricket, time to get that win. We have played decent cricket, but in a couple of overs we have not been able to capitalise and have been losing those big moments. We need to make sure we keep winning those little battles," he said.
